The Back Porch Players are proud to present Tea and Sympathy, the provocative 1953 drama that took Broadway by storm with over 700 performances, at Main Street Theater from August 1- 18. Robert Anderson’s Tea and Sympathy still reverberates in our national dialogue. The need for acceptance in the face of deep-rooted prejudice is as necessary now as it was sixty years ago. Inside a New England boy'

s school dormitory, Tom’s classmates taunt him for his sensitive and seemingly unmanly nature. Tom’s attempts to compensate for his lack of masculinity capture the attention of Laura, the headmaster’s wife.
